The theme of the new Braun Prize 2009. is Envision conscious design! The internationally recognised design competition is open to young industrial designers who are still studying or who have graduated within the last two years. In the coming days, thousands sets of competition documentation will be sent out to design schools, design universities and studios all over the world.
Deadline: January 31, 2009 Entry Fee: No entry fee - Free design competition Who can enter: industrial design students or graduates within the last two years. Awards: The winner of the BraunPrize will receive EUR 12,000 in prize money and a (paid) six-month internship in the Design Department at Braun.

The competition that bills itself as the 'only worldwide bicycle design competition is now opened for entries. The International Bicycle Design Competition, held annually and based in Taiwanese capital Taipei.
Registration deadline: August 10 Entry fee: Free Who can enter: No restrictions Awards: Grand prize NT$500,000 or around £8.000

Icograda endorses Pentawards, the first and only worldwide competition exclusively devoted to packaging design in all its forms. It is open to everybody in all countries who are associated with the creation and marketing of packaging. The winners will receive bronze, silver, gold, platinum or diamond Pentawards according to the creative quality of their work.Packaging design from the world over created or brought out in 2007 will be judged by a likewise international jury that will select the winners in accordance with the creative quality of the work submitted.
Registration deadline: 13 June 2008. Entry fee: Yes Who can enter: product created or produced in 2007 Awards: bronze, silver, gold, platinum or diamond Pentawards

The 6th NAGOYA DESIGN DO! will be held in Nagoya in 2008. In this international design competition, the most outstanding works will be selected and formally recognized, and the winning artists will be invited to participate in a unique workshop held here. The experience of peoples from different corners of the world, bringing with them a wide range of ideals and insights, meeting and working together so intensively, will no doubt be a highly valuable one. In addition, all competition winners will be registered in "Nagoya Brain," our human resource database, providing them with possible opportunities to participate in future projects held in Nagoya.
Submission deadline: April 30, 2008. Entry fee: Free design competition Who can enter: Any individual or group, under the age of 40 Awards: 2 million yen.
